If a circle of radius (5) cm has central angle (\frac{7\pi}{10}), what is the arc length?
Answer and explanation
Correct answer: (\frac{7\pi}{2}) cm
(s=r\theta=5\times\frac{7\pi}{10}=\frac{7\pi}{2}) cm. In exams, put the radian angle directly in the formula.
